Benchrest shooters, I need help!

15yrs ago I got into 1000yd benchrest shooting and still have my loading notes but I am missing one criticle item. I fireformed my 243ack brass by using Bullseye pistol powder, and using cream-of-wheat as a filler and capped of with wax. I have lost these criticle notes. I can not remember how much Bullseye I used for this process. This process was told to me by a fellow benchrest shooter. I have used this method several times in the past (over 10yrs ago) but cant remember the powder weight. Before anybody says you can fireform by loading up regular 243 brass, I know that but want to keep the barrel and throat wear to a minimum. Has anybody used this process before?
